I've just completed a repeated experiment on the effects of salt and the freezing point of water. A saturated salt solution will not freeze at -15 degrees Celsius (my freezer temperature). At exactly -21.1 degrees Celsius the salt begins to crystallize out of the solution, along with the ice, until the solution completely freezes.

Adding salt to water depresses its freezing point. Water freezes at 0 oC but adding salt to it will make the intermolecular water to water bonds more difficult to form. The salt disrupts the structure of the solid water. Therefore, water freezes at a lower temperature if it has impurities added.
